The age information for a time dependent raster is stored in the filename – essentially the last integer in the name.

For example:
MIT-P08_Asia_UM30_LM12-0.jpg
MIT-P08_Asia_UM30_LM12-2.jpg
MIT-P08_Asia_UM30_LM12-3.jpg
MIT-P08_Asia_UM30_LM12-5.jpg
MIT-P08_Asia_UM30_LM12-6.jpg
MIT-P08_Asia_UM30_LM12-9.jpg

The age needs to be prefixed with a dash or an underscore, from memory.

Alternatively, if your rasters don’t have ages in the filename, you can load them up anyway as time-dependent rasters, and you will be greeted with a screen to enter the corresponding age values. Let me know if you get stuck…

Good day
  Where are the settings for ages for time dependent rasters stored? I would like to change some age values and manually add another blanks raster to as to cancel the oldest raster I have in a sequence. I can see where to put the raster itself in the gpml file but can’t find where to specify the age at which it is supposed to be visible.
